Plants happen to be Traditionally a supply of analgesic alkaloids, although their pharmacological characterization is commonly constrained. Among these organic analgesic molecules, conolidine, found in the bark of the tropical flowering shrub Tabernaemontana divaricata, also referred to as pinwheel flower or crepe jasmine, has prolonged been used in common Chinese, Ayurvedic and Thai medicines to treat fever and pain4 (Fig. 1a). Pharmacologists have only not too long ago been in a position to confirm its medicinal and pharmacological Attributes as a result of its 1st asymmetric total synthesis.5 Conolidine is really a exceptional C5-nor stemmadenine (Fig. 1b), which shows potent analgesia in in vivo types of tonic and persistent pain and lessens inflammatory discomfort aid. It absolutely was also suggested that conolidine-induced analgesia may well absence troubles typically associated with classical opioid prescription drugs.
It absolutely was only following Doing work out how to create the molecule that Micalizio's group decided to strategy Laura Bohn, a pharmacologist at Scripps, to investigate its Organic consequences. Though scientists had been conscious of the analgesic outcomes of similar compounds, it hadn't previously been probable to investigate conolidine, for the reason that there was not enough with the compound out there within the all-natural supply for testing. It helps make up just 0.00014% from the bark of T. divaricata.
